    TMG stands for Trimethylglycine. It’s a form of Glycine that has 3 methyl groups bonded to it. Tri meaning 3. Methyl meaning methyl groups and glycine meaning the amino acid Glycine. TMG is also commonly referred to as betaine. It has many benefits and some potential side effects. When considering any supplement you should always do your research and consult with your doctor.
